Mads Tofte
#12,927
Most Influential Person Now
Danish computer scientist
Mads Tofte's AcademicInfluence.com Rankings
Mads Toftecomputer-science Degrees
Computer Science
#797
World Rank
#824
Historical Rank
Database
#8453
World Rank
#8847
Historical Rank
Download Badge
Computer Science
Mads Tofte's Degrees
- PhD Computer Science University of Copenhagen
Similar Degrees You Can Earn
Why Is Mads Tofte Influential?
(Suggest an Edit or Addition)According to Wikipedia, Mads Tofte is a Danish computer scientist who has contributed in particular to functional programming and the Standard ML programming language. Education Tofte was born in Lyngby, Denmark and grew up in Holbæk, Denmark. He studied computer science and mathematics at the University of Copenhagen where he obtained an MSc degree in 1984; then at University of Edinburgh where he obtained a PhD degree in 1988 . He is doctor honoris causa 2007 from Kingston University.
Mads Tofte's Published Works
Published Works
- Definition of standard ML (1990) (2508)
- Region-based Memory Management (1997) (656)
- The Definition of Standard ML (Revised) (1997) (387)
- Proof, language, and interaction: essays in honour of Robin Milner (2000) (376)
- Implementation of the typed call-by-value λ-calculus using a stack of regions (1994) (330)
- Commentary on standard ML (1990) (218)
- Type Inference for Polymorphic References (1990) (217)
- Operational Semantics and Polymorphic Type Inference (1988) (175)
- Co-Induction in Relational Semantics (1991) (172)
- From region inference to von Neumann machines via region representation inference (1996) (153)
- A region inference algorithm (1998) (144)
- Combining region inference and garbage collection (2002) (105)
- A Semantics for Higher-Order Functors (1994) (87)
- The definition of standard ML, Version 3 (1988) (83)
- A Retrospective on Region-Based Memory Management (2004) (83)
- AnnoDomini: from type theory to Year 2000 conversion tool (1999) (60)
- Programming with regions in the ml kit (for version 4) (1998) (48)
- Programming with regions in the ML Kit (1997) (44)
- Principal signatures for higher-order program modules (1992) (39)
- A Type Discipline for Program Modules (1987) (37)
- A brief introduction to regions (1998) (36)
- A theory of stack allocation in polymorphically typed languages (1993) (35)
- The definition of standard ML Version 2: LFCS report ECS-LFCS-88-62 (1988) (33)
- A constraint-based region inference algorithm (2001) (25)
- Compiler Generators: What They Can Do, What They Might Do, and What They Will Probably Never Do (1990) (21)
- Pict: A Programming Language Based on the Pi-Calculus (2000) (17)
- Unification and polymorphism in region inference (2000) (15)
- Compiler Generators (1990) (14)
- Essentials of Standard ML Modules (1996) (12)
- A Complete Axiom System for Finite-State Probabilistic Processes (2000) (12)
- A Type-Theoretic Interpretation of Standard ML (2000) (10)
- AnnoDomini in Practice: A Type-Theoretic Approach to the Year 2000 Problem (1999) (8)
- A Calculus of Communicating Systems with Label Passing—Ten Years After (2000) (8)
- Object-Oriented Programming and Standard ML (1994) (7)
- Model Checking Algorithms for the µ-Calculus (2000) (7)
- The Foundations of Esterel (2000) (6)
- Region Inference for Higher-Order Functional Languages (1995) (5)
- Proceedings of the second ACM SIGPLAN international conference on Functional programming (1997) (5)
- The semantics of standard LM Version 1: LFCS report ECS-LFCS-87-36 (1987) (5)
- λ-Calculus, Multiplicities, and the π-Calculus (2000) (4)
- Combining the Typed λ-Calculus with CCS (2000) (3)
- Algebraic Derivation of an Operational Semantics (2000) (1)
- Implementation of the Typed CallbyValue CallbyValue CallbyValue byValue byValue λcalculus λcalculus λcalculus using a Stack of Regions (1994) (1)
- The Tile Model (2000) (1)
- Standard ML language (2009) (1)
- Enhancing the Tractability of Rely/Guarantee Specifications in the Development of Interfering Operations (2000) (1)
- On the Star Height of Unary Regular Behaviours (2000) (0)
- A brief scientific biography of Robin Milner (2000) (0)
- Dynamic Semantics for Modules (1997) (0)
- Appendix: Full Grammar (1997) (0)
- Obituary: Robin Milner (1934-2010) (2010) (0)
- Appendix: The Initial Dynamic Basis (1997) (0)
- Report on the Compiler Generator CERES (1990) (0)
- Appendix: The Initial Static Basis (1997) (0)
- Appendix: Derived Forms (1997) (0)
- Syntax of the Core (1997) (0)
- On Semantics, Compiler Generation, and Hacking (1990) (0)
- Concurrent Objects as Mobile Processes (2000) (0)
- Static Semantics for the Core (1997) (0)
- Discussion of Technical Aspects of Compiler Generation (1990) (0)
- Constructively Formalizing Automata Theory (2000) (0)
- Compiler Generation, Composability and Self-composability (1990) (0)
- Title: Region-based Memory Management 1 (1997) (0)
- Static Semantics for Modules (1997) (0)
- Benchmark Prog. Size (1997) (0)
- Trios in Concert (2000) (0)
- Dynamic Semantics for the Core (1997) (0)
- Appendix: What is New? (1997) (0)
- Robin Milner: 13 January 1934–20 March 2010 (2010) (0)
- Axioms for Definability and Full Completeness (2000) (0)
- A Fixedpoint Approach to (Co)Inductive and (Co)Datatype Definitions (2000) (0)
- A Type Discipline for Solving Year 2000 Problems in COBOL Programs (1999) (0)
- Scientific Biography of Robin Milner Gordon Plotkin (2010) (0)
- Constructive Category Theory (2000) (0)
- Lazy Functions and Mobile Processes (2000) (0)
- The semantics of standard LM Version 1 (1987) (0)
- Syntax of Modules (1997) (0)
- From Banach to Milner: Metric Semantics for Second Order Communication and Concurrency (2000) (0)
This paper list is powered by the following services:
Other Resources About Mads Tofte
What Schools Are Affiliated With Mads Tofte?
Mads Tofte is affiliated with the following schools: